Different employers would probably have different reasons for their opinion.
A couple of issues I have encountered include a lack of education/understanding on the different types of visas available, how the application process works and what employers need to show/do; and employers simply not wanting to deal with Immigration as they feel the outcome is unpredictable (&/or slow) so they prefer to hire people who already have visas. This can extend to employers (and agencies) avoiding people with work visas to reduce the risk of future visas not being approved, even if the person has an open (non employer sponsored) work visa.
Having said that, there are also employers who are more interested in finding the right person/fit and so are happy to do what it takes to make it happen.
